Rapid October Construction

October 21st, 2009 by Joe

October has been a very busy month for construction.  Major work had to be done on flooring in the main entry area including installing a beautiful, black tile as part of the finished entry area.  A large trophy cabinet and oak bench finish off the grand entry.  Doors were trimmed out in granite laminate and even a water fountain was installed to serve the public.  The final install will be the ticket kiosk to be completed in early November.

The auditorium has undergone all the major installs that give it a grand look.  During harvest break, concrete was poured to finish off the sloped floor for the main seating area.  Motorized wheelbarrels filled with concrete were driven down the hallways and into the auditorium in order to fill in the framed in sections.  Upstairs, the balcony had three areas of seating platforms installed for the stadium style seating.

Finishing touches are beginning to change all the major looks of the auditorium including red walls, three different types of  house lighting and deeply stained ebony, oak doors.  The balcony and stairs leading from the entry vestibules change the overall feeling of the  and will provided enhanced audience experiences.

Behind the scenes, a revamped sound system including 13 speakers connected to a digital processing system will provide the audience with a fantastic auditory environment.  A new theater lighting system will provide multiple stage lighting locations and have a state of the art dimmer system that ties into the stage and house lights to allow for various preset controls.  All of this upgraded technology will provide great flexibility for groups using the auditorium.
